For the first time, the Chinese Autumn Festival and Panda Days at Zoo Debrecen, taking place on September 14th and 15th, aim to enhance visitors' understanding of Asian culture and wildlife. The event offers numerous exciting activities like a Panda Corner with arts-and-crafts workshops, an interactive painting session to collectively create an exhibit-worthy artwork, and a screening of nature documentaries at Panda Cinema to bring Asia’s mesmerizing wildlife even closer.  Zoo Debrecen boasts a 10-year success story of exhibiting and breeding red pandas under a European Ex Situ Program (EAZA EEP) and is now also home to the other panda species in a symbolic way, having recently welcomed a flower giant panda family donated by CATL Debrecen after a debut at Debrecen’s Flower Carnival. The Theater Company of World-famous Actor Tim Robbins Performs at the Csokonai Theatre

Csokonai Theater Kossuth u. 10, Debrecen, Hungary

The Oscar- and Grammy-winning actor Tim Robbins visits the Csokonai National Theatre with his theater company, Actors' Gang, performing their play called ‘Topsy Turvy’. Tim Robbins is known for giving memorable performances in numerous films, including The Shawshank Redemption (1994) and The Mystic River (2003), for which he won the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or and the Golden Globe Award. Tim Robbins founded the Actors' Gang in Los Angeles forty-three years ago, in 1981. The theater company has 24 members, and a total of 19 will be on stage. The 19 members include Tim Robbins' sister, who also has a role in the production.  Director of the Csokonai National Theatre, Szabolcs Mátyássy beleives that the Csokonai National Theatre has a priority task to strengthen the international role of Debrecen and to broaden its offer. This time, an English-language performance will be subtitled in Hungarian, which has been previously the other way around.  Tim Robbins wrote the play during the pandemic with a story of a choir whose members cannot meet because of restrictions imposed to contain the pandemic. Cultural Heritage Days

This year, the Cultural Heritage Days will take place on the weekend of 21-22 September, organised for the first time by the Ministry of Construction and Transport in cooperation with the ICOMOS Hungarian National Committee. In Debrecen, too, there will be programmes at several venues. There will be many places where monuments, historic buildings, ensembles, cemeteries, gardens can be visited free of charge and activities that are often not otherwise accessible can be tried. The event highlights the need to protect, respect and approach with expertise the irreplaceable built heritage and monuments that are part of national culture. Popular throughout Europe, the importance of the Heritage Days is growing every year, both in terms of the number of free sites and the number of visitors. Since its inception, Hungary has sought to raise awareness of its rich architectural heritage by highlighting different key themes.
